[dpdk-dev] [PATCH] ci: exit setup on any error

David Marchand david.marchand at redhat.com
Thu Aug 8 14:22:17 CEST 2019

-e is preferrable so that we can catch errors in the middle of this
An example is this Travis job [1] that should have errored at the meson
install step rather than go to the build step.

Adding debug mode as it can help post-mortem.

1: https://travis-ci.com/DPDK/dpdk/jobs/223511683

Signed-off-by: David Marchand <david.marchand at redhat.com>
 .ci/linux-setup.sh |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/.ci/linux-setup.sh b/.ci/linux-setup.sh
index a40e62e..dfb9d4a 100755
--- a/.ci/linux-setup.sh
+++ b/.ci/linux-setup.sh
@@ -1,4 +1,4 @@
+#!/bin/sh -xe
 # need to install as 'root' since some of the unit tests won't run without it
 sudo python3 -m pip install --upgrade meson

More information about the dev mailing list